當前位置:編程學習大全網 - 編程軟體 - VB圖形向下移動碰到底部後返回

VB圖形向下移動碰到底部後返回

'畫兩個Timer控件,其Interval屬性設為100或100以下的任意正整數(保證動畫質量,不過數值越低,耗費資源越多),這裏以Interval屬性設為100為例。

'將Timer1.Enabled設為True,Timer2.Enabled設為False

'加入妳的圖形名為Picture1,則設Picture.Top為2000

'復制以下代碼:

Private Sub Timer1_Timer()

Picture1.Top = Picture1.Top - 100

If Picture1.Top <= 0 Then

Timer1.Enabled = False

Timer2.Enabled = True

End If

End Sub

Private Sub Timer2_Timer()

Picture1.Top = Picture1.Top + 100

If Picture1.Top >= 2000 Then

Timer2.Enabled = False

Timer1.Enabled = True

End If

End Sub

'這個是循環。如果只要壹次的話,就把Timer2_Timer中的Timer1.Enabled = True刪掉。

'望成功後采納答案

  • 上一篇:寧波市海曙區信誼小學六壹活動作文
  • 下一篇:《速度與激情》第壹部中保羅沃克開的什麽車?
  • copyright 2024編程學習大全網